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Monifieth to Navigation Road start from as little as £25.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Monifieth to Navigation Road start from £94.00 one way, or £134.30 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Monifieth to Navigation Road are available for £98.00 one way, or £196.00 return

An Overview of Monifieth's Amenities

Monifieth Station is modest in facilities. It does not offer a ticket office or ticket machines, meaning travelers need to ensure they purchase tickets online or at stations with more comprehensive facilities. For travelers with specific accessibility needs, it's good to note that while the station is categorized as a Category B, offering step-free access to platform 2 and a ramp to platform 1, the gap between the train and platform can be a bit larger than usual. There are no accessible toilets, waiting rooms, or lift facilities available.

Navigating Transport Links from Monifieth

While Monifieth may not have taxis on standby, local resources such as traintaxi.co.uk can guide you to taxi options upon your arrival. Buses, an alternative transport choice, pick up and drop off at High St A903 near Tesco. For more bus services, Traveline Scotland provides comprehensive information or can be contacted at 0871 200 22 33, operating 24 hours a day.

Facilities at Navigation Road Station

Navigation Road station, while modest in size, provides essential amenities for travelers. Although there is no traditional ticket office, passengers can make use of ticket machines available on-site for buying and collecting tickets. These machines are accessible and user-friendly, catering to a broad range of passengers. For those utilizing smartcards, the station also issues them, although you won't find smartcard validators here.

Accessibility is a priority at Navigation Road. It's recognized as a Category B station, which means there's step-free access in specific areas. For instance, services heading towards Manchester and Chester are easily accessible from the level crossing at the junction of Navigation Road and Wellington Road. There is an accessible ramp and seating area, but it's worth noting the absence of waiting rooms and staffed support. There's no CCTV or dedicated luggage storage, so travelers should plan accordingly. Despite these limitations, you'll find well-marked platforms and helpful journey assistance whenever needed.

Onward Travel Connections

For those continuing their adventures beyond Navigation Road, several onward travel connections are available. The Metrolink tram stop, positioned conveniently on the adjacent platform, offers quick access to broader Greater Manchester. For detailed tram information, consider contacting GMPTE at 0161 228 7811. Taxis are another option, with services available through Cab4You, offering personalized transport tailored to your schedule.

Bus services also provide an excellent travel alternative, with rail replacement services clearly signposted, ensuring seamless transfers between modes of transport. Call the Busline at 0871 200 2233 for more details on local bus routes and schedules.
